Short Bio

I graduated from Ecole polytechnique (Palaiseau, France), and obtained the « Mathématiques, Vision, Apprentissage » (MVA) Master’s degree from Ecole Normale Supérieure de Cachan in 2014. I prepared my PhD thesis at IRISA, Rennes, France, under the supervision of Rémi Gribonval, and defended it in October, 2017. From 2017 to 2019 I was a postdoctoral researcher at Ecole Normale Supérieure with Gabriel Peyré, on the CFM-ENS “Laplace” chair in data science, before joining CNRS in 2019 as a full-time researcher. I received the Best Student Paper Award at SPARS 2017 and the Early Career Prize of the SIAM Activity Group on Imaging Science in 2022. I am the PI of ANR JCJC GRandMa, starting in 2022.
